Job Description:

At Regions, Business Unit Change Management Partner plans, assesses, manages, and monitors change management efforts and ensures the division is prepared for such changes, as well as ensuring the desired transformation stemming from various change initiatives. This position contributes to the development and execution of the organizational change management approach and associated communication that may impact people, processes, and technology across the division through collaboration with internal resources.

Primary Responsibilities

  • Contributes to the design and recommendations of strategies for implementing and managing the people side of large-scale change
  • Leads associates and teams across the business segment in developing plans for the people side of transformations as well as driving actionable solutions
  • Assists with the design and execution of change impact assessments and readiness assessments in alignment with technical leadership and subject-matter experts
  • Creates and monitors actionable deliverables for change partners and project/program leadership
  • Develops relevant approaches and strategies for various areas of change efforts (e.g. communications, training, etc.)
  • Supports executive preparedness for internal meetings, speaking engagements, and external communications
  • Utilizes data to objectively measure effectiveness of strategic change management efforts
  • Assists in the creation of communications, visuals, and deliverables to articulate the status, health, and trajectory of change management efforts
  • Fosters relationships with various stakeholders throughout the division

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Business, Communications, Engineering, Management Information Systems, or related field and three (3) years of experience in change management, product management, project management, or related field
  • Or High School Diploma or GED and seven (7) years of experience in change management, product management, project management, or related field

Preferences

  • Master of Business Administration (MBA) or related field
  • Experience in banking
  • Experience with division level communications and training strategies
  • Experience with organizational change management in a corporate environment
  • Experience with program/project management and Agile
  • Formal change management training (e.g. Prosci)

Skills and Competencies

  • Ability to build and manage relationships with internal and external stakeholders
  • Ability to derive tangible value and insights out of unstructured data
  • Ability to drive thought leadership for strategic initiatives
  • Ability to mobilize strategy into effective execution
  • Ability to present information to varying levels of audiences
  • Ability to provide insights to leadership through data analysis and structured assessments
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ced and changing environment and meet deadlines
  • Advanced analytical, research, and problem-solving skills
  • Advanced proficiency in Microsoft Office (Visio, Word, Excel, PowerPoint, etc.)
  • Familiarity with SDLC, software, and data
  • Innovative mindset grounded in the constructs of a large division
  • Strong verbal, written communication, and organizational skills
  • Strong work ethic and self-motivation
  • Understanding of process improvement and re-engineering concepts
Preferred Skills:
  • Previous experience in Financial Crimes, including Fraud or Anti-Money Laundering (AML) is highly preferred for this role.
  • Previous experience leading enterprise change management or cross functional projects, including planning, execution, stakeholder engagement, and implementation of process or regulatory changes.
  • Strong knowledge of governance, risk, and control frameworks, with experience supporting issue remediation, regulatory initiatives, audit responses, or operational risk management in the financial services environment.
  • Exceptional stakeholder management and influencing skills, with the ability to build partnerships across Operations, Fraud Compliance, Risk, Technology, and leadership to drive alignment and accountability.
  • Demonstrated ability to manage multiple complex initiatives simultaneously, utilizing project management methodologies, governance routines, reporting, risk tracking, and executive communication to deliver results in a fast-paced environment.
